Dalai Lama “very happy to have opportunity” to speak at Loyola

On Thursday, April 26, 2012, His Holiness the XIV Dalai Lama, Tenzin Gyatso, visits Loyola University Chicago's Lake Shore Campus for a lecture on interfaith collaboration.

By Kim De Guzman Editor-in-Chief   On Thursday, April 26, the Loyola University Chicago campus was abuzz with the excitement of welcoming a world-famous spiritual leader to campus.   His Holiness the XIV Dalai Lama, Tenzin Gyatso visited campus to present a lecture about “Interfaith Collaboration” in Loyola’s Joseph J. Gentile Arena.   There were two programs: a morning session and an afternoon session.
